SSMMA’s initiative, funded through IDOT’s Statewide Planning and Research Program, aims to enhance transportation, land use, and overall quality of life in Calumet City, Lansing, and South Holland.
What’s the Study About?
The Calumet Triangle Area Planning Study focuses on improving mobility and economic potential within a triangular region centered around U.S. Route 6/159th Street/162nd Street/River Oaks Drive and Torrence Avenue/IL Route 83, extending to Ridge Road. This project seeks to develop specific strategies for transportation and land use that benefit the entire region.
